Prairie Farm, WI Facts, Population, Income, Demographics, Economy

Population (total): Population in 2017: 443 (0% urban, 100% rural). >Population change since 2000: -12.8%

Population (male): 193

Population (female): 250

Median Age: 46.6 years

Median Rent: Median gross rent in 2017: $550.

Cost of Living: March 2019 cost of living index in Prairie Farm: 86.3 (less than average, U.S. average is 100)

Poverty (overall): Percentage of residents living in poverty in 2017: 18.0%

Poverty (breakdown): (19.3% for White Non-Hispanic residents, 33.3% for Black residents, 71.4% for two or more races residents)

Sex Offenders: According to our research of Wisconsin and other state lists, there were 5 registered sex offenders living in Prairie Farm, Wisconsin as of January 16, 2021. The ratio of all residents to sex offenders in Prairie Farm is 95 to 1.>

Ancestries: Ancestries: German (27.2%), Norwegian (25.2%), American (6.1%), Italian (4.1%), English (2.7%), French (2.7%).

Elevation: 1050 feet

Land Area: 0.97 square miles.

Zip Codes: 54762

Median Incomes:
      Estimated median household income in 2017: $32,953 (it was $38,000 in 2000)
      Estimated per capita income in 2017: $26,329 (it was $15,638 in 2000)
      Estimated median house or condo value in 2017: $99,225 (it was $56,900 in 2000) Prairie Farm:$99,225WI:$178,900

Races:
      White alone - 461 - 97.5%
      Hispanic - 10 - 2.1%
      American Indian alone - 1 - 0.2%
      Two or more races - 1 - 0.2%

DOT Drug Testing in Prairie Farm, WI

If you employ DOT designated safety sensitive employees who are required to have a Department of Transportation Drug and Alcohol Test (FMCSA, USCG, FAA, FTA, FRA, PHMSA) or if you manage a DOT drug or alcohol testing program for a company, it is imperative that you understand and comply with the requirements of 49 CFR Part 40 DOT drug and alcohol testing regulations.
